Eau Claire Overview

Roughly translating to mean 'good water',  Eau Claire is a bustling city located in the heart of Wisconsin. Combining welcoming ambiance and plenty of exquisite natural scenery, this blue collar hot spot is home to over 60,000 proud residents and an excellent choice for anyone in the market for a new place to call home in the Mid-West.

Why live in Eau Claire, WI?

Home to a wide array of public parks, sporting teams and an increasingly thriving arts community, Eau Claire apartments are consistently in demand for good reason. 'America's Promise' listed the city as one of its 'Top 100 Spots For Young People', and Eau Claire is designated as a 'Tree City', one of the first in Wisconsin to be so. Brimming with Mid-Western charm, Eau Claire rentals are an excellent way to connect with this dynamic city.

Frequently Asked Questions about New Eau Claire Apartments

What is the Cheapest New apartment in Eau Claire?

Currently the most affordable New Apartment in Eau Claire is at The Eddy listed at $500.

How much is the average rent for a New Eau Claire Apartment?

The average rent for a New Apartment in Eau Claire is $1,594.

What is the largest New Eau Claire Apartment for rent?

Today's New apartment with the most square footage in Eau Claire is a 1,577 square feet unit starting from $1,040 at Cannery Square.

What is the average size for Eau Claire New Apartments for rent?

The average size for a New rental in Eau Claire is currently at 592 sq ft.
